- [ ] Verify Quillstone wiki role bindings: confirm only the Ceremony Admin group can edit the `access-policy` space, and that reviewer roles are read-only. Export the binding list for the audit record. Then unseal the role-escrow volume so bindings can be notarized; unsealing requires the passphrase below.

unlock words, fawig-bagef: olidor-holir-istox-holath-tamys-quenion-giliel

Heads up, plugin authors: if your Cartledge checkout extension is failing the load-test gate, it's probably not you. The Brindlehop load generator ramps to 800 virtual shoppers, and any plugin adding more than ~40ms to the cart-total hook gets flagged. Cache your price lookups and you'll sail through. If you're under 40ms locally but still failing, the shared staging cluster was likely saturated — just retry. When filing a ticket, quote the gate run's token below.

session token of bajog-tafop = htk31_14e40a443565b0a3cf3b16fac72e009

You're taking over on-call for the Ladleworks recipe-scaling calculator this week. Security-relevant bits: the unit-conversion service accepts user-supplied fraction strings, and the parser has had two injection-adjacent bugs this quarter, so treat parser alerts as priority. Input validation now happens at the gateway; anything bypassing it should page immediately. Audit logs are retained 90 days. Don't grant temp access without a ticket. The full threat model, alert catalog, and escalation chain are on the internal page.

runbook for yadup-fahif: https://jira.qorvelcorp.internal/spaces/spaces/spaces/b46212397071

Handover: GarageSense occupancy feed (Larkfield deck). Poller moved to the new scheduler; stale-slot alarms now fire at 5 min, not 15. Raw counts land in the occupancy-ingest topic; dedupe runs downstream. Tomas owns the sensor firmware quirks — ping him before touching calibration. If the feed vault locks during failover, unseal it with the recovery passphrase below.

recovery phrase for faweg-tawip: druath-oliox